MIAMI—Veteran residential real estate developer Oscar Barbara has been inducted into the Florida Atlantic Building Association's Hall of Fame.

The innovative builder and founder of Luxcom Co. was given the association's highest honor at its annual Florida Prism Best Awards dinner on April 26, 2014. Barbara, who served as president of the association 10 years ago, was honored for his commitment to excellence and leadership in the residential real estate industry, as well as his generosity through charitable giving.

"I'm exceptionally honored to be inducted into the Florida Atlantic Building Association Hall of Fame, in no small part on account of the distinguished names of those who received this recognition before me,” says Barbara. “I hope this award—and the organization as a whole—continues to shine a light on the exemplary work being done around the state, and particularly in South Florida.”

Among Barbara's philanthropic commitments include service on organization's boards of directors, memberships, and financial support of organizations such as the Chapman Partnership, Boys & Girls Clubs of Broward, Baptist Hospital Foundation, Crohn's & Colitis Foundation of America and the March of Dimes.

“The past several years have been a source of inspiration and the greatest, most rewarding challenge I could have asked for as a home builder,” he says. “Throughout it all, we continued to uphold the eminent standards for which I am being recognized, and will continue to do so at our newest residential development, Mosaic at Venetian Parc.”
